A Pearl River priest accused in an obscene act on a church altar has pleaded guilty

Summary by Ground News
Travis John Clark, 39, pled guilty Monday in connection with the incident at a church last fall. Clark had been the pastor of Saints Peter and Paul Catholic Church Catholic in Pearl River. Clark received a three-year prison sentence, which the court suspended, and three years of supervised probation. He was also ordered to pay a $1,000 fine. Travis Clark was arrested in 2020 after a passerby saw him and two dominatrices having sex.
